"Bia & Nino - Música Popular" is a delightful collection of lullabies and children's music that invites you into a world of soothing melodies and timeless tunes. Released on January 1, 2003, under the MCD Kidz label, this enchanting album spans a gentle 42 minutes, featuring 14 tracks that blend classic Brazilian music with the warmth of children's songs.
The album opens with "A Paz" and "A Casa," setting a serene tone that carries through tracks like "Asa Branca" and "Luar do Sertão," where traditional Brazilian folk music meets the gentle rhythms of lullabies. Bia & Nino's voices bring a comforting presence to each song, making it an ideal companion for bedtime or quiet moments.
Standout tracks include "O Filho Que Eu Quero Ter," a heartfelt ballad, and "Clube da Esquina 2," a nod to the rich musical heritage of Brazil. The album also features a touching rendition of "Hino Nacional," adding a patriotic touch to the collection.
Produced by Reginaldo Frazatto Jr., "Bia & Nino - Música Popular" is a charming blend of traditional and children's music that will captivate both parents and children alike.
